Chipboard Sheets

Chipboard Sheet

What is chipboard?

The manufacturing method of chipboard includes loading wood waste alongside sawdust along with wood chips into a press while adding adhesive. People utilize this eco-friendly material as a cost-effective for interior furniture production and decorative products.

Benefits of Chipboard:

  1. The price of chipboard stands as the lowest among the three available choices.
  2. Chipboard functions well as a decorative building material in wall panel designs, while decorative boards benefit from its use since strength requirements are secondary.
  3. The material features a smooth surface, which makes it possible to laminate or veneer it for decorative finishes.

Limitations of Chipboard:

  • The material fails to remain, which means it grows significantly when exposed to moisture, thereby preventing its usage in wet environments.
  • Because of its low durability, it is not suitable for high-load applications or heavy furniture.
  • Non water-resistant 

Best Uses of Chipboard in Interior Design:

  • Use for decorative purposes and as wall paneling. 
  • Chipboard is only used in lightweight furniture like wardrobes and bookshelves.
  • Budget-friendly & decorative.

MDF sheets 

MDF sheets 

What is MDF 

The term MDF refers to medium-density fiberboard. The market identifies MDF as Lasani, while this material results from compressing wood fibers with resin and wax through severe pressure. MDF demonstrates denser strength than what chipboard can provide.

Benefits of MDF:

  • Workers use MDF due to its superior strength because it works well for indoor furniture construction.
  • This material provides a flawless surface, which makes it excellent for both painting and decoration purposes.
  • Water resistance is better than chipboard, but maintenance is necessary.

Limitations of MDF:

  • MDF retains its vulnerability against water because humid conditions can eventually harm its structure.
  • This material becomes heavier than chipboard, which makes installation and movement more arduous.
  • Stronger & Smooth Finish

Best Uses of MDF in Interior Designing:

  • Indoor furniture like cabinets, wardrobes, TV units 
  • Decorative moldings & panels
  • Painted furniture projects

Plywood Sheets 

Plywood Sheets

What is plywood?

For plywood manufacturing, multiple thin wood veneers are glued into different layers.  Plywood achieves exceptional strength and durability when the veneer sheets are positioned perpendicular to each other.

Benefits of Plywood:

  • Strong and long-lasting 
  • Use for heavy furniture
  • Water-resistant 
  • Durability
  • The uniquely manufactured plywood works best for building frameworks and building kitchen cabinets along with dining tables and outdoor furniture.

Limitations of Plywood:

  • more expensive than MDF and chipboard.
  • The unpolished surface of plywood requires additional finishing materials before usage because it does not achieve the same smoothness as MDF.

Best Uses of Plywood in Interior Design:

  • Kitchen cabinets & wardrobes
  • Outdoor & prone to moisture  furniture
  • The furniture items consisting of dining tables along with sofas demand heavy-duty applications.

Comparison Table between Chipboard , MDF and Plywood

FeatureChipboardMDF (Lasani)Plywood
StrengthWeakModerateVery Strong
Water ResistanceLowModerateHigh (BWP/BWR)
CostCheapestMid-rangeExpensive
FinishRequires laminationSmooth & paintableNeeds polishing
Best UseDecorative furniture, wall panelsIndoor furniture, cabinetsHeavy furniture, kitchens, outdoor furniture
